NEWARK, N.J., Oct. 21, 2014 /PRNewswire/ -- Inergetics, Inc.
(OTCBB: NRTI), a world-class developer of nutritional supplements,
today announced that it will convene a meeting of its
Scientific/Medical Advisory Board on November 20, 2014 in San Francisco/Oakland, California. The advisory board is
responsible for guiding the formulation of the proprietary line of
natural Cannabidiol (CBD)-based nutritional supplements that
Inergetics is planning to bring to market next year.
The meeting is being convened by Inergetics' Chief Science
Officer, Carl Germano, RD, CNS, CDN,
and will feature the five members of the advisory board: Dr.
Justin Fischedick, Dr. Joseph McSherry, Dr. Michelle Sexton, Dr. Yu
Shao and Dr. Mark
Wallace. Additional participants will include
Inergetics CEO Mike James and CMO
Jim Kras.
"As we enter the third and final phase of product development
for our CBD line of nutritional supplements, we wanted to convene
our Scientific/Medical Advisory Board for its final review of and
recommendation on the product formulation prior to our beginning
the manufacturing process," said Carl
Germano. "I look forward to a productive meeting as we
continue to mark significant progress toward the market launch of
our initial phytocannabinoid product in 2015."
During the meeting in California, the Inergetics team will be
touring dispensaries and an extraction facility, as well as
reviewing the branding, packaging and marketing of the product
line. Inergetics previously announced that the initial product in
the line will incorporate an important cannabinoid from a novel
non-cannabis source. The company expects that the inaugural
product's unique combination of cannabinoids will enable it to
deliver additional synergistic benefits in terms of overall
efficacy and absorption.

About Terra Tech Corp.
Terra Tech Corp. (OTCBB: TRTC)
through its wholly-owned subsidiary GrowOp Technology, specializes
in controlled environment agricultural technologies. The company
integrates best-of-breed hydroponic equipment with proprietary
software and hardware to provide sustainable solutions for indoor
agriculture enterprises and home practitioners. Our complete
product line is available at specialty retailers throughout
the United States, and via our
website. Through its wholly-owned subsidiary Edible Garden,
cultivates a premier brand of local and sustainably grown
hydroponic produce, sold through major grocery stores such as
Shoprite, Food Emporium and others throughout New Jersey, New
York, Delaware,
Maryland, Connecticut, and Pennsylvania.
